Quality sleep is essential for memory, focus, and decision-making. Sleep deprivation reduces productivity and increases errors. Prioritize sleep by setting boundaries around work hours and creating a restful environment.
Use power naps strategically, practice mindfulness to manage stress, and take regular breaks. Track your progress and adjust your habits as needed. If you experience persistent fatigue, seek professional guidance.
